Common Myths Regarding Refractive Surgical Treatment
When It Involves Refractive Surgical Procedure, Lots Of People Think Common Misconceptions That Can Cloud Their Judgment. One Common Misconception Is That The Treatment'S Painful; However, Most Individuals Report Only Light Pain.
One More Misunderstanding Is That Every Person Is A Candidate For Surgical Procedure-- Truth Is, A Detailed Assessment Is Important To Figure Out Specific Suitability. Some Also Assume That The Outcomes Are Permanent, Which Might Not Constantly Be The Case, As Vision Modifications Can Happen In Time.
Finally, Many Bother With Lengthy Recuperation Times, Yet Most People Return To Normal Tasks Within A Day Or Two.
The Reality Of Safety And Security And Efficiency
Comprehending The Reality Of Safety And Effectiveness In Refractive Surgery Can Aid You Really Feel A Lot More Certain About Your Choice.
Most Procedures, Like LASIK, Have High Success Rates, With Over 90% Of People Attaining 20/25 Vision Or Far Better. Advancements In Technology And Techniques Have Actually Likewise Considerably Lowered Risks.
While Adverse Effects, Such As Dry Eyes Or Glare, Can Happen, They Often Fix Over Time. It's Essential To Know That Complications Are Unusual, And The Majority Of People Experience Improved Vision Without Severe Issues.

That Is An Appropriate Candidate For Refractive Surgical Procedure?
Are You Questioning If You're A Suitable Prospect For Refractive Surgical Procedure?
Typically, Good Prospects Are Over 18 Years Of Ages, Have Steady Vision For A Minimum Of A Year, And Have Realistic Assumptions Concerning The End Results. If You're Myopic, Farsighted, Or Have Astigmatism, You May Be Eligible.
